Joint Oireachtas Committee on Rural and Community Development: Rural Transport Policy: National Transport Authority (28 Mar 2018)

Éamon Ó Cuív: The measure of spending per passenger journey is totally inequitable. It would be much better to start on the basis that there are a half a million people in Connacht and a million people in Dublin. Is the subsidy for public transport in Connacht half of that in Dublin? It is not. It is about a tenth. Of course the NTA is always going to win by measuring per passenger journey, because...

Joint Oireachtas Committee on Rural and Community Development: Rural Transport Policy: National Transport Authority (28 Mar 2018)

Éamon Ó Cuív: It is still the case that 1.1 million people get €60 million for Dublin Bus. When rural transport and Bus Éireann are included, the figure is about €53 million for 3 million people. As such, €3 is spent on a Dublin person for every €1 spent on a rural person. That just includes buses, never mind trains.
